Source of Film

SOURCE OF FILM


Sullivan got his start writing scripts for the Believe it or Not! short-reels beginning in 1930.   After four of his stories were turned into movies at Fox Film and Republic Pictures, he sold Libeled Lady to MGM.

The veteran screenwriters Maurine Dallas Watkins, Howard Emmett Rogers and George Oppenheimer then polished the script.

Film Run-time and Synopsis

RUNTIME & SYNOPSIS

1 hour, 38 minutes

A wealthy socialite sues a newspaper for libel. An ace reporter is hired to lure her into an illicit romance in hopes of getting the suit dropped. William Powell, Spencer Tracy, Myrna Loy and Jeanne Harlow star.
